How to share your location on Android - via text or Google Maps
Briefly

Sharing your location on Android devices can be done easily through two main methods: texting your location or using Google Maps to share it. The text method is straightforward, requiring just a few taps, while Google Maps provides an alternative if your GPS is malfunctioning. Users simply long-press a location in Google Maps to share it effectively, ensuring to select the correct spot to avoid sending an inaccurate location. Preference leans towards the text method for its simplicity, despite Google Maps being a reliable alternative in tricky situations.
When sharing your location on an Android device, there are two main methods: via text and Google Maps, each with its own advantages.
To share via text, simply send your location directly to your chosen contact. This is the easiest method available for Android users.
